Chicken Puttanesca Recipe

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 1x

Ingredients

Chicken Proteins: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ts

Sauce Base:

  • 1 can (14 ounces / 400 grams) crushed tomatoes
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/4 cup Kalamata olives, pitted and sliced
  • 2 tablespoons capers, drained
  • 4 anchovy fillets, chopped (optional)

Seasonings and Garnish:

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on sugar
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h basil or parsley for garnish (optional)
  • 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ese, grated (optional)

Instructions

  1. Generously season chicken breasts with salt, pepper, and oregano, ensuring even coverage.
  2. Preheat a large skillet with olive oil over medium-high heat until shimmering.
  3. Carefully place seasoned chicken into the hot skillet, cooking for 5-6 minutes per side until golden brown and internal temperature reaches 165°F.
  4. Transfer cooked chicken to a plate, keeping warm.
  5. In the same skillet, quickly sauté minced garlic for 30-45 seconds until aromatic, being careful not to burn.
  6. Add crushed tomatoes, kalamata olives, briny capers, optional anchovies, red pepper flakes, dried oregano, and a pinch of sugar to balance acidity.
  7. Stir sauce ingredients thoroughly, allowing them to incorporate and develop complex flavors during a 5-7 minute simmer.
  8. Gently nestle cooked chicken back into the bubbling sauce, spooning liquid over the meat to reheat and infuse with intense Mediterranean flavors.
  9. Simmer for an additional 3-4 minutes to ensure chicken is heated through and sauce reaches desired consistency.
  10. Plate the chicken, generously coating with sauce and garnishing with fresh basil or parsley and optional grated Parmesan cheese.
  11. Serve immediately alongside al dente pasta or warm, crusty artisan bread to soak up the rich sauce.

Notes

  • Reduce sodium by choosing low-salt capers and olives, perfect for those watching their salt intake.
  • Swap chicken with tofu or tempeh for a vegetarian version that maintains the rich, tangy flavor profile.
  • Use boneless, skinless chicken thighs instead of breasts for more moisture and deeper taste, preventing dry meat.
  • Add a splash of white wine during sauce simmering to enhance the complexity and depth of the puttanesca sauce.
